Transaction 64677a3949bf7c3e918cd4e30b8af77efcf0928eeb45fd2bf51e83932770f3cd
1 Input
1 Output
-
64677a3949bf7c3e918cd4e30b8af77efcf0928eeb45fd2bf51e83932770f3cd:0
- value
- 899419
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 ef0be812ad44a48daff3fc99f5064e163ec0190c OP_EQUAL
- address
- 3PUygfv7dUGfyW5vV5bvzzaRd1fCnpFFYz